We believe that every student has the right to learn and as such every student can be a great learner by applying the dispositions of a great learner.
We believe that all the dispositions of a great learner are supported by three school rules; to be safe, respectful and responsible. We can demonstrate these rules in many ways at St Agatha's.
Our structured play oportunities support students in positive behaviour for learning. Some children use it as a sensory break from the busy lunch time playground. Here at St Agatha's during recess, we offer the students a following of options:-
